BELLE CHASSE, La. (WGNO) — Plaquemines Parish business owners went to Baton Rouge to convince the state to keep tolls suspended on the Belle Chasse Bridge.

The tolls were suspended by Gov. Jeff Landry on Oct. 2. Business owners said the tolls were killing business but since they were removed, they say things have improved.

"Well, guess what happened to our sales at the beginning of October? You can see at the lowest point, that's where the tolls were suspended. Immediately the tolls, when they were removed, my sales went up and as of November first we're back to normal," Amelia Vujinovich said.
